Ben Samples is one of the staple names dropped when throwing around names in the glitch-hop and midtempo genre of music. His unique sound design and bass lines have such a distinct sound that he has helped evolve the direction of where the music is today. Samples has matured his sound over recent years and help his local area of Denver/Boulder Colorado become one of the Mecca’s for bass music. His duo act with Greg Fisk, Fresh2Death, has toured all over the States and considered one of the best live shows around featuring live remixes. His energy, skill, and talent is unmatched when he steps behind the controls, it’s truly a performance more than anything.
Chose You Own Adventure is Samples new album released by Made in Glitch. The title is based on choose-your-own adventure children’s book series that became popular in 80s and 90s where you chose your own destiny. This 15 track release is just that, an adventure into the mind and world of a legendary bass warrior battling through the life of a rockstar. The album has chapters that bring a familiar nostalgic feel and others that take us on entirely new trip into new dimensions. May 18th, 2010 will be the day I believe Ben Samples will begin his Legendary status. Samples is one half (Fisk the other half) of the live remix project Fresh2Death/Girlfriend Bullshit that is based out of Boulder, CO.
Samples is on top of the game and is ready to explode. He is a prolific crunk glitch-hop producer. He brings it hard with his bass-heavy remixes of your favorite club anthems. Ben started his DJ career in 2006 when he picked up a weekly variety radio show for CU Boulder’s KVCU. He played many styles and genres, with a focus on dance music and hip hop. At the end of the day if anyone ask me what is glitch-hop or what does glitch-hop sounds like I point them in the direction of Mr.Ben Samples.
Samples is a member of the Denver Bass Squad, which is the essential crew that runs the bass scene in the Denver/Boulder area.
